I stopped at Hoover Reservoir in Columbus at about 4:30 PM on Tuesday to look through the gulls.  Viewing conditions were much better than Sunday as a thin sheet of ice allowed the gulls to gather in groups on the ice.  I would estimate that the total number of gulls was about half of  those present last Sunday but it was still impressive numbers.  When I arrived at the access closest to the dam, I ran  into Dave Slager pointed out a Glaucous Gull, Iceland Gull and Lesser Black-Backed Gull.  Over time, I believe there were 2 or 3 Glaucous Gulls at this location and later, I had another Lesser Black-Backed Gull further north at Walnut Street.  The kittiwake was not observed this evening.

There was also a good number of ducks on the far shore north of the dam including Canvasback, Redhead, Ring-necked Duck, Greater Scaup, Lesser Scaup, Common Goldeneye, Hooded Merganser, Red-breasted Merganser and a single Horned Grebe.
